Restorative Practices/Justice works to: 1) … WebVarious restorative processes have been developed such as peacemaking circles, conferencing, victim offender mediation, and tribunals. Restorative practices are successfully used with youth and adults, and for all kinds of situations, from minor acts to serious violence. When people are in a circle, they have the opportunity to see everyone’s body language, see their facial expressions, and look them in the eyes.

WebA restorative circle is an approach to repairing harm that has been done within a community.
